MoS Annapurna scans Govt facilities in Ukhrul
Source: Chronicle News Service / R Lester Makang

Ukhrul, April 20 2023: Minister of state for education Annapurna Devi Yadav, who is on a t wo day tour of Ukhrul district, visited various government infrastructures, apart from holding interactions with the district administration, government officials and the public on Thursday.

On the final day of the tour on Thursday, the minister held an interaction programme at the DRDA training hall located within the Ukhrul Mini-secretariat complex attended by Ukhrul deputy commissioner Krishna Kumar, dist rict level officers (DLOs) and beneficiaries of different government schemes.

Speaking during the programme, MoS Annapurna Devi Yadav highlighted how the central government under the leadership of Prime Minister Narendra Modi is shifting its attention towards the needs of the rural populations and is endeavouring to enhance the lives of the citizens.

She said that for the benefit of its citizens, the government has initiated various welfare schemes such as Pradhan Mantri Ayushman Bharat Yojana, Matru Vandana Yojana, PM Kisan, Vandhan Yojana and many others.

Annapurna also mentioned that improvement of the education sector in the country is not limited to urban areas, and added that the government is focusing on rural villages and under-developed tribal areas.

At the event, the minister distributed items of various schemes under different government departments to several beneficiaries.

A total of eight beneficiaries received health cards under CMHT and PMJAY, eight received PMFME, MUDRA, and PMEGP schemes from DIC, 65 received alternative seeds and one beneficiary received PMKSY from Horticulture & Soil Conservation Department, and five beneficiaries received benefits under NSFA from CAF&PD.

Similarly, aids and appliances were also distributed under ADIP schemes from DSWO.

During the meeting, several of the beneficiaries expressed both their grievances and gratitude to the visiting minister.

Later, Annapurna Devi Yadav also took a tour of different government facilities and infrastructures including Ava Market (women's market) at Phungreitang, Ukhrul Higher Secondary School at Wino bazar, Awungtang SHGs under VDVK, and District Hospital, Ukhrul at Naga Gate (Hungpung) where she interacted with the people there.

Thereafter, she headed towards Phangrei, a popular picnic spot of the district.

Earlier in the morning, the visiting minister held a meeting with the DLOs at the DC conference hall.

During the meeting, DC Krishna Kumar introduced the district, stating that it has an area of 2206 sq km and a population of 1,35,215 lakhs and is a home for the Tangkhul, Kuki and Nepalese communities.

PowerPoint presentations were also given by various departments like ZEO, ADC, ICDS, District Social Welfare, Health Department, PHED, Agriculture, DIC, Forest Department, Horticulture & Soil Conservation, Pradhan Mantri Gram Sadak Yojana (PMGSY), Manipur State Rural Roads Development Agency (MDRR-DA), Veterinary Department, CAF&PD and E-District.

In the PowerPoint presentation by the ZEO, it was highlighted that altogether there are 271 schools in the district including primary, upper primary, secondary and higher secondary.

It said that the total number of students enrolled in these schools for the academic session 2021-2022 was 29,974 .

The department has introduced various schemes for the students like distribution of free school uniforms and textbooks and financial assistance in the form of stipend to children with special needs, transport allowance, escort allowance, etc.

It further reported that under the 'School Fagathansi Mission', the Department has covered two phases so far.

The ZEO later stated that 16 schools have been facilitated with rain water harvesting.

Meanwhile, ADC Ukhrul reported that construction of 15 numbers of barrack type teachers' quarters and upgradation and extension of 51 schools under State Plan & NLCPR have been accomplished since 2011 till date.

Apart from the public and government officials, the meeting was attended by key officers of the district administration and various departments including Ukhrul SP Ningsem Vashum, DFO S Shanngam, CEO Ukhrul David Kashungnao, ADM Chunglenmang, SDO Ukhrul & Chingai Suranjoy Maibam Singh, SDO Jessami Mangminlen Vaiphei, AC to DC Rohini Kumar, and ACF Amit Khaler among other.

Annapurna Devi Yadav will halt in Ukhrul for the second night.

She arrived in the district on Wednesday.
